15-p147ne
Microsoft Windows 8.1 (64-bit)

Hey guys!  I bought HP Pavilion 15-p147ne laptop. The wifi is always quite slow on it because it has a 2.4GHz adapter installed.  I want to upgrade the wifi adapter card inside to a 5GHz wifi card 

 

What adapter is compatible to get 5GHz wifi

 

Please suggest me some high-speed card.

See p. 4 of the Manual here:

 

Manual

 

See p. 86 for "how to" and this model is not real easy to get at the wireless module. 

 

HP only offered one dual band 2.4 + 5 ghz module and it is only for AMD processor models. 

 

However, your laptop has no whitelist so you can install any wireless card of the right form factor. 

 

Form factor:

 

mini-pcie form factor half heightmini-pcie form factor half height

 

This Intel AC-7260 is the best device made in that form factor...it does 2.4 or 5 ghz communication and Bluetooth, too.
